Output 66a1eb98bba33f7a59ef581d740c5f2da75c76e4e9153f41c986bae385f6ad84:1

value
24283354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d00cad78641dd0aab910d4b98e3e8a6027c70234 OP_EQUALVERIFY OP_CHECKSIG
address
LeC1zyDftpYBnZAxWJTWBniycPH7W1sZJT
transaction
66a1eb98bba33f7a59ef581d740c5f2da75c76e4e9153f41c986bae385f6ad84
spent
true